If you’ve ever wanted to capture the vibrant essence of summer tomatoes in a sauce that feels just like a warm hug, this Homemade Fresh Tomato Sauce Recipe is an absolute game-changer. With simple, fresh ingredients and a straightforward method, this sauce bursts with natural sweetness, hints of aromatic basil, and the mellow depth of slow-simmered garlic and onions. It’s the kind of recipe that transforms everyday meals into comforting, soul-satisfying experiences — and once you try it, you’ll never want to go back to jarred sauces again.

Homemade Fresh Tomato Sauce Recipe - Recipe Image

Ingredients You’ll Need

Great homemade sauces start with a handful of fresh, high-quality ingredients that each play a crucial role in building layers of flavor and texture. This list is refreshingly simple, but every item brings something essential to the table — from the silky mouthfeel of olive oil to the herbaceous lift of fresh basil.

  • 4 cups fresh tomatoes, peeled and chopped: The juicy heart of the sauce, fresh and ripe tomatoes give it natural sweetness and vibrant color.
  • 2 tablespoons olive oil: Adds richness and helps gently sauté the aromatics to unlock their flavor.
  • 3 cloves garlic, minced: Gives the sauce its signature warmth and fragrant depth.
  • 1 medium onion, finely chopped: Provides a subtle sweetness and body to the sauce as it softens.
  • 1/4 cup fresh basil leaves, chopped: Brightens the dish with its fresh, slightly peppery aroma.
  • Salt, to taste: Enhances all the vibrant flavors and balances the natural acidity of the tomatoes.
  • Black pepper, to taste: Adds a gentle kick and complexity.
  • Optional: 1 teaspoon sugar: A handy trick to tame any extra sharp acidity if needed.

How to Make Homemade Fresh Tomato Sauce Recipe

Step 1: Prepare Your Ingredients

Start by giving your tomatoes a quick wash to remove any dirt, then peel and chop them into chunks. Peeling ensures your sauce is silky smooth and free of any bitter skin. Finely mince the garlic, chop the onion small enough to melt into the sauce, and gently chop your fresh basil to awaken its oils and aroma.

Step 2: Sauté Aromatics

In a sturdy pan set over medium heat, warm your olive oil until shimmering. Toss in the chopped onion and cook patiently until it turns translucent and soft, about 3 to 5 minutes — this slow cook brings out its natural sugars and builds a sweet base. Add the minced garlic last to avoid burning it, sautéing just until fragrant, which only takes a minute or so. This step is crucial as it sets a fragrant foundation for your sauce.

Step 3: Cook the Tomatoes

Now’s the time to invite the tomatoes to the pan. Stir them in, pressing gently against the pan to help break them down and release those luscious juices. Keep the heat low to medium and let the sauce simmer uncovered for 20 to 30 minutes. This slow bubbling thickens the sauce and deepens the tomato flavor, turning bright red chunks into a velvety, rich concoction.

Step 4: Season and Finish

Once the sauce has wonderfully reduced and thickened, stir in the chopped fresh basil, salt, and black pepper. If the tomatoes feel a bit too tangy, sprinkle in the optional teaspoon of sugar to balance the acidity naturally. Taste as you go to find your perfect seasoning point. For an ultra-smooth texture, blend the sauce lightly with an immersion blender or pulse carefully in a blender — but leaving it slightly chunky keeps it delightfully rustic.

Step 5: Serve or Store

Your Homemade Fresh Tomato Sauce Recipe is now ready to make any dish shine! Use it immediately on pasta, as a base for pizza, or even with meatballs. Alternatively, let it cool completely before storing it in airtight containers for use throughout the week.

How to Serve Homemade Fresh Tomato Sauce Recipe

Homemade Fresh Tomato Sauce Recipe - Recipe Image

Garnishes

A sprinkle of freshly grated Parmesan or a few whole basil leaves on top instantly elevates your sauce, adding bursts of flavor and inviting aroma. A little drizzle of good quality extra virgin olive oil just before serving adds a luxurious sheen and richness that’s hard to beat.

Side Dishes

This sauce partners beautifully with al dente pasta, fluffy polenta, or creamy mashed potatoes. It also pairs well with garlic bread or a fresh green salad to bring balance and brightness to your meal. The possibilities are wonderfully endless depending on the occasion and mood!

Creative Ways to Present

Think beyond the pasta bowl and use this sauce as a topping for crispy roasted vegetables, as a succulent base for fish or grilled chicken, or even simmered with lentils for a hearty vegetarian stew. You can spread it inside calzones or use it as a dip for crunchy breadsticks, turning it into a multi-purpose kitchen superstar.

Make Ahead and Storage

Storing Leftovers

Once cooled, transfer any leftover sauce to an airtight container and stash it in the refrigerator. It stays fresh for up to 4 days, giving you quick access to a wholesome, homemade sauce without the fuss.

Freezing

If you want to extend its life, this sauce freezes beautifully. Portion it into freezer-safe containers or bags, leaving some headspace for expansion. It will keep at its best for up to 3 months, making it perfect for batch cooking or busy weeknight rescues.

Reheating

When you’re ready to enjoy your sauce again, thaw it gently in the fridge overnight or warm it straight from frozen in a saucepan over low heat. Stir often to prevent sticking, and you’ll have a vibrant, fresh-tasting sauce ready in no time.

FAQs

Can I use canned tomatoes instead of fresh?

Absolutely! While fresh tomatoes give the sauce a bright, garden-fresh flavor, canned whole tomatoes work well in a pinch and can yield a rich, convenient base. Just choose good-quality canned tomatoes for the best results.

Do I have to peel the tomatoes?

Peeling is recommended to achieve a smoother, less bitter sauce, but if you don’t mind a bit of texture or want to save time, you can leave skins on. Just be aware that the sauce will be chunkier and less silky.

How can I reduce the acidity without adding sugar?

In addition to a touch of sugar, cooking the sauce longer helps mellow acidity. Adding a small pinch of baking soda can neutralize acidity too, but do so cautiously to avoid altering the flavor negatively.

Is this sauce suitable for freezing?

Yes, this Homemade Fresh Tomato Sauce Recipe freezes exceptionally well. Just make sure it’s cooled completely before freezing, and use proper containers to preserve the flavor and texture.

Can I make this sauce spicy?

Definitely! You can add red pepper flakes while sautéing the garlic and onions or toss in a chopped fresh chili for a spicy kick. Adjust the heat level to match your preference and enjoy a fiery twist.

Final Thoughts

There’s something truly special about making your own sauce from fresh ingredients — it turns everyday meals into moments worth savoring. This Homemade Fresh Tomato Sauce Recipe is simple, comforting, and endlessly adaptable. I can’t wait for you to try it in your own kitchen and discover how fresh, vibrant, and downright delicious tomato sauce can be. Once you start, you might find yourself making it again and again!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Homemade Fresh Tomato Sauce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.2 from 83 reviews
  • Author: admin
  • Prep Time: 10 minutes
  • Cook Time: 30 minutes
  • Total Time: 40 minutes
  • Yield: 3 servings
  • Category: Sauce
  • Method: Stovetop
  • Cuisine: Italian
  • Diet: Vegetarian

Description

A classic homemade tomato sauce recipe made from fresh tomatoes, garlic, onion, and basil. This versatile sauce simmers gently to develop rich flavors and can be used immediately or stored for later use. Perfect for pasta dishes, pizzas, or as a base for other recipes.


Ingredients

Scale

Tomato Sauce Ingredients

  • 4 cups fresh tomatoes, peeled and chopped
  • 2 tablespoons olive oil
  • 3 cloves garlic, minced
  • 1 medium onion, finely chopped
  • 1/4 cup fresh basil leaves, chopped
  • Salt, to taste
  • Black pepper, to taste
  • Optional: 1 teaspoon sugar (to reduce acidity)


Instructions

  1. Prepare your ingredients: Wash and peel the tomatoes, then chop them into chunks. Mince the garlic, finely chop the onion and basil to ensure they release their full flavor during cooking.
  2. Sauté aromatics: Heat olive oil in a pan over medium heat. Add chopped onion and cook until translucent, about 3-5 minutes. Add minced garlic and sauté briefly until fragrant, being careful not to burn it.
  3. Cook the tomatoes: Add the chopped tomatoes to the pan, stirring well to break down the tomatoes and release their juices. Simmer uncovered on low-medium heat for 20-30 minutes to thicken the sauce and deepen the flavors.
  4. Season and finish: Stir in fresh basil, salt, pepper, and optional sugar. Taste and adjust seasoning as needed. For a smoother sauce, use an immersion blender or pulse gently in a blender.
  5. Serve or store: Use the tomato sauce immediately in your favorite dishes, or cool completely and store in airtight containers for later use.

Notes

  • Peeling the tomatoes helps create a smoother sauce texture.
  • Simmering time can be adjusted depending on how thick you want the sauce.
  • Optional sugar can balance the acidity of tomatoes.
  • Use fresh basil for the best flavor; dried can be substituted but add less.
  • This sauce can be refrigerated for up to 5 days or frozen for up to 3 months.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star